What happened

A team appointed to investigate the hack has already established that the hackers had managed to steal data "from approximately 31,000 legal entities," a government statement said.

Why it matters

A cyberattack tapped the data of some 31,000 people in Liechtenstein's register of people behind companies and foundations in the wealthy principality, the government said.

Common ground

The "register of economic beneficiaries" was accessed at night from Wednesday into Thursday last week, the government said.
